Linda Murline Payne
Linda Murline Payne the daughter of William Murl Johnson and Edna Mae
Leach Johnson was born January 3, 1950 in Holcomb, Missouri making her age 57 years.
Linda was united in marriage to Harvey Don Payne January 7, 1972 making their union together 22 years before he passed away in 1994. To Linda and Don's union two children were born, Michelle and Clayton Murl.
Linda enjoyed working at the Rawlins's Factory when the family lived in Licking, MO. Due to ill health she had moved to West Plains to be near her family.
She is preceded in death by her husband Don Payne, one nephew Jeremy Darl Johnson; and one niece Terri Suzette Johnson Green . Linda is survived by her children, daughter Michelle Varnell and husband Patrick; son Clayton Murl Payne; three grandchildren, Shane, Jordan and Hannah Varnell; her parents, Murl and Edna Johnson, and one brother Terry Johnson all of the West Plains, MO area.
Services were held Tuesday, September 18, 2007 at 2:00 Pm at Bradford Funeral Home of Summersville.

Vernon Dean Chilton
Vernon Dean Chilton the son of Clede Chilton and Ethel Tilley (Young) Chilton was born at Eminence, Illinois, Monday, September 24, 2007 making his age 82 years.
He grew up in the Round Springs area, moving to Farimount City in 1945; his parents, Clede and Ethel moved to Fairmount City shortly there after.
Vernon worked at American Zinc where he ran an Acid Loader for many years, retiring in 1989.
Vernon loved to hunt and fish; and did whenever he could.
Preceding Vernon in death by his parents, Clede and Ethel.
Vernon is survived by his brother, Junior Chilton of Fairmount City, Illinois and his many friends.
Services were held Thursday, September 27th, 2007 at 1PM at Bradford Funeral Home.
Fredarica "Ricki" Thimmes
Fredarica "Ricki" Thimmes was born April 4, 1923 at Summersville, MO the daughter of Fred Smith and Mary Ida (Kirkman) Smith. She passed away Friday, September 21, 2007 at Willow Care Nursing Home in Willow Springs, MO at the age of 84 years, 5 months and 17 days.
She was united in marriage to Robert "Bob" Thimmes on February 28, 1946 in Pasadena, CA. Ricki and Bob shared a union of 25 years before his death in March 1972.
She was preceded in death by her parents Fred and Ida Smith; her husband Bob; 2 brothers George Smith and Fred H. "Buck" Smith of Landers, CA; 2 sisters Vera Kerr of Mt. Vernon, MO and Zola Smith of Mountain View, MO.
She will be sadly missed by her sister Willodean Turner and husband Karl of Enid, OK; many cousins, nieces, nephews and friends scattered from South Carolina and from Georgia .
Ricki graduated from Summersville High School in 1941 and went to Pasadena, CA in 1943. She worked at OÕKeefe & Merit Stove Factory until her marriage. She and her husband Bob settled in Downey, CA. Ricki lived in Downey for 53 years where she lived until September of 2006 when she returned to Missouri.
